Pokémon GO Axew Raid Guide – Axew Counters & Weaknesses

Need help defeating this tiny Dragon?

The rare and highly sought-after Pokémon Axew is currently available in Raids in Pokémon GO. This Pokémon evolves into the menacing Haxorous and is a great addition to any team. This Pokémon won't be too tough to take down in battle since it is only a One-Star Raid, but a Raid Guide is always nice to have so players can take the most effective Pokémon into battle with them.

Recommended Videos

Axew is a solely Dragon-type Pokémon and is vulnerable to Ice, Dragon, and Fairy-type moves. It is resistant to Fire, Water, Grass, and Electric-type attacks, so players should avoid bringing these types of Pokémon with them.

How to beat Axew in Pokémon GO

Axew's Moveset

Quick Attacks:

  • Scratch (Normal-type)
  • Iron Tail (Steel-type)

Charged Attacks:

  • Aqua Tail (Water-type)
  • Dragon Pulse (Dragon-type)
  • Dragon Claw (Dragon-type)

Best Counters to use against Axew in Pokémon GO

Palkia

Best Quick Attack:

Dragon Tail

Best Charged Attack:

Draco Meteor

Rayquaza

Best Quick Attack:

Dragon Tail

Best Charged Attack:

Outrage

Salamence

Best Quick Attack:

Dragon Tail

Best Charged Attack:

Outrage

Zacian

Best Quick Attack:

Snarl

Best Charged Attack:

Play Rough

Haxorous

Best Quick Attack:

Dragon Tail

Best Charged Attack:

Dragon Claw

Dragonite

Best Quick Attack:

Dragon Tail

Best Charged Attack:

Draco Meteor

If players don't have access to the Pokémon listed above, taking any Pokémon with Dragon, Ice, or Fairy-type moves into battle will yield the highest chance of success. Players should try to avoid Fire, Water, Grass, and Electric-type moves in this Raid battle.
